Accellent loses 2 plants, cuts about 200 workers amid merger

September 10, 2014 By Arezu Sarvestani Leave a Comment

Accellent loses 2 plants, cuts about 200 workers

Accellent is preparing to close doors on a couple manufacturing facilities as the device maker navigates its integration with Lake Region Medical Center.

Accellent said that it will close down a plant in Arvada, Colo., resulting in layoffs for some 200 workers. The company is also planning to consolidate a pair of Galway, Ireland, facilities into a single location, but hopes to keep most of those employees.

Accellent expands into Asia

November 3, 2011 By MassDevice staff Leave a Comment

Accellent

Accellent Inc. is expanding its geographic footprint with a move into the Asian market.

The Wilmington, Mass.-based medical device contract manufacturer opened a 65,000-square-foot plant in Penang, Malaysia. It’s the company’s first foray into the Asian market, expanding its global operation to six countries.

President & CEO Donald Spence said that the new plant will serve as an important hub for the company’s Asian business market, since several key customers are located nearby.

Invivo Therapeutics reports $9 million net loss in 2010

March 25, 2011 By MassDevice staff Leave a Comment

InVivo

InVivo Therapeutics Holdings Corp. (OTC:NVIV), which raised close to $12 million when it went public last year, reported a $9 million net loss for the year ending Dec. 31.

The Cambridge, Mass.-based startup, which is developing an implantable treatment of acute spinal chord injuries, said the 260 percent increase in net losses was attributable to “a non-cash charge of $5,099,000 for derivative losses.” Since its inception in 2005, Invivo has lost more than $14.2 million.

Accellent readies $315 million debt offering

October 14, 2010 By MassDevice staff Leave a Comment

Accellent logo

Accellent Inc. is planning a private sale of debt worth $315 million.

The Wilmington, Mass.-based company plans to use the offering of senior subordinated notes to fund its announced cash tender offer to repurchase its outstanding 10.5 percent senior subordinated notes due 2013 and to redeem "the 2013 notes that remain outstanding following the consummation of the tender offer." The notes would be due in 2017.

Refinancing costs drive big Q1 loss at Accellent

May 13, 2010 By MassDevice staff Leave a Comment

Recent efforts to retool long-term debt at Accellent Inc. had the short-term effect of causing a big net loss for the medical device contract manufacturer during the three months ended March 31.

The Wilmington, Mass.-based company reported a $7.8 million net loss during the quarter on $122.7 million in revenues, reversing a $609,000 profit and $126.3 million in sales in 2009. Included in the loss was $5.8 million in refinancing costs after Accellent in January replaced a $400 million term loan with $400 million in senior notes maturing in 2017 and a $75 million revolving loan facility with a similarly sized asset-back loan package coming due in 2015.

Accellent names new president & CEO

April 27, 2010 By MassDevice staff Leave a Comment

Accellent logo

Accellent Inc. named a former leader at Respironics and later Philips Healthcare to be its new president and CEO.

The Wilmington, Mass.-based medical device contract manufacturer said it tapped Donald Spence for the top slot effective May 24, replacing Robert Kirby, who resigned in November 2009 after two years at the helm. Chairman Kenneth Freeman will continue in that role, according to a press release.
